草庐IT

python - 删除以开头的列

全部标签

python - 程序退出时消息中的异常被忽略

我最初想在Windows上进行异步流通信。fromasyncioimport*fromasyncio.subprocessimportPIPE,STDOUT,DEVNULLimportsysasyncdeftest(exe):inst=awaitcreate_subprocess_exec(exe,stdin=PIPE,stdout=PIPE,stderr=STDOUT)inst.stdin.close()inst.wait()#forsubprocess'pipesonWindowsdefinitialize_async():ifsys.platform=='win32':set_e

python - 创建原始套接字时出错

我正在尝试创建一个数据包嗅探器,为此我需要先创建一个原始套接字。我运行代码以查看是否可以先创建一个原始套接字。importsockets=socket.socket(socket.AF_INET,socket.SOCK_RAW)然而,在运行代码时,我的解释器遇到了错误。Traceback(mostrecentcalllast):File"",line1,ins=socket.socket(socket.AF_INET,socket.SOCK_RAW)File"C:\Python\Python35\lib\socket.py",line134,in__init___socket.sock

windows - 在 Python 中获取网络位置的 DFS 路径

我想从具有分布式文件系统架构的Windows网络位置获得类似ping的响应,例如path=r'\\path\to\some\shared\folder_x'delay=ping_func(path)printdelay#returnresponseinmilliseconds?234一旦我有了主机,我就可以轻松地ping该位置。我可以通过查看Windows资源管理器中的DFS选项卡来确定folder_x的主机名,如下所示\\hostcomputer.server.uk\shared$\folder_x如何在Python中以编程方式执行此操作? 最佳答案

python - json.dump() 在 Windows 和 Linux 上的不同行为

我编写了一个python脚本,使用请求库以json格式从网站检索数据,然后将其转储到一个json文件中。我已经使用这些数据编写了很多代码,并且仅在Windows中对其进行了测试。最近换了个linux系统,执行同样的python脚本时,json文件中key的顺序完全不一样。这是我正在使用的代码:API_request=requests.get('https://www.abcd.com/datarequest')alertJson_Data=API_request.json()#Toconvertreturneddatatojsonjson.dump(alertJson_Data,jso

python - 如何在Windows上使用cython_freeze构建单个可执行文件?

我在Windows10上运行Python3.5,并且希望将我的Python代码编译成一个可执行文件,以便与某些最终用户共享。我正在使用Cython0.25.2尝试完成此操作。通过使用Cython--embed标志,我已经有了一个HelloWorld程序。在Windows命令提示符下,Cython生成一个.c文件:#(myVirtualEnv)>cd(pathToSourceCode)#(myVirtualEnv)>py(pathToVirtualEnv)\Scripts\cython.exehelloWorld.pyx--embed这给了我一个HelloWorld.c文件。然后,我打开

python - cl : Command line error D8021 : invalid numeric argument '/Wno-cpp'

我在windows10CMD中遇到了一个问题,当我尝试为coco数据集编译一个.py文件时,问题就出现了。信息如下:runningbuild_extbuilding'pycocotools._mask'extensionC:\ProgramFiles(x86)\MicrosoftVisualStudio14.0\VC\BIN\amd64\cl.exe/c/nologo/Ox/MD/W3/GS-/DNDEBUG-IE:\Anaconda2\Lib\site-packages\numpy\core\include-I../common-IE:\Anaconda2\include-IE:\A

python - 为什么 python 给出了错误的 Windows 版本?

我想要一个程序来确定计算机上运行的操作系统及其版本。当platform.release()返回“8”时,我真的很困惑,因为我的计算机最初是在Windows8上运行,但几个月前我在Windows10上进行了更新。我的猜测是它更多的是Windows问题而不是Python问题。有办法解决这个问题吗?或者我应该使用与platform不同的模块吗?我正在使用python3.4.3。platform.platform()返回的整个版本名称是“Windows-8-6.2.9200”,但我无法判断它是计算机上的第一个版本还是更新前的最后一个版本. 最佳答案

python - 使用 Python (Windows) 更改控制台窗口的位置

是否可以通过python改变Windows控制台的位置?如果没有,是否有任何解决方法?我不知道您是否需要任何特定信息,但以防万一:我使用的是Windows8.1(64x)、Python3.5.0,控制台是通过Popen生成的主要目标是将其移动到右上角。如果需要任何信息,请告诉我。 最佳答案 我改编自ananswerbyNYMK这将移动和调整单个命令提示符窗口(由CMD打开)。它很简单,不处理错误、多个命令提示符窗口或命令行。importwin32guiappname='CommandPrompt'xpos=50ypos=100wid

python - 平方根正数时 math.sqrt 域错误

对正数求平方根时出现域错误。它最初发生在一个复杂的程序中,但我能够像执行以下操作一样简单地重现该错误:MicrosoftWindows[Version10.0.16251.1002](c)2017MicrosoftCorporation.Allrightsreserved.C:\Users\Adam>pythonPython3.6.2(v3.6.2:5fd33b5,Jul82017,04:14:34)[MSCv.190032bit(Intel)]onwin32Type"help","copyright","credits"or"license"formoreinformation.>>

python - 在Windows 10和Linux上运行python的罕见繁体中文的不同输出

我使用Python3代码print(u'?')分别在windows10和Linux上运行。Linux下显示的是'?',但windows显示的是'口口'。一开始以为是window系统语言是简体中文,所以改成繁体中文(台湾)。但它仍然没有用。我尝试了很多方法,包括codec.encode()和codec.decode(),但都失败了。现在我的问题是:如何在windows上显示假设的结果'?'? 最佳答案 Windows控制台中的每个字符单元格都包含一个single16-bitcharacter(WCHAR),它将控制台限制为Unicod